Allow vectorization of division by uniform power of 2.
This patch adds support to recognize division by uniform power of 2 and modifies the cost table to vectorize division by uniform power of 2 whenever possible. Updates Cost model for Loop and SLP Vectorizer.The cost table is currently only updated for X86 backend. Thanks to Hal, Andrea, Sanjay for the review. (http://reviews.llvm.org/D4971) llvm-svn: 216371
